Etymology

From Middle English tode-stole, tadstol, taddestol, equivalent to toad +‎ stool. Compare dialectal English frogstool (toadstool).

Noun

toadstool (plural toadstools)

  1. Any inedible or poisonous mushroom, especially an agaric.
